Austria - Primary Fruit Yield

Since 2014, Austria Primary Fruit Yield decreased by 4.6% year on year. With 107,946 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, the country was ranked number 86 among other countries in Primary Fruit Yield. Austria is overtaken by French Polynesia, which was number 85 with 111,324 Hectograms Per Hectare and is followed by Syria with 107,666 Hectograms Per Hectare. Dominican Republic lead the ranking with 395,794 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, that is an increase of 2.2% compared to 2018. Netherlands, Costa Rica and Honduras resp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Malta witnessed the best average annual growth at +40.2% per year, while Cook Islands recorded the worst performance at -11.2% per year.
